require "spec_helper"
require "chef/http/ssl_policies"
describe "HTTP SSL Policy" do
before do
Chef::Config[:ssl_client_cert] = nil
Chef::Config[:ssl_client_key] = nil
Chef::Config[:ssl_ca_path] = nil
Chef::Config[:ssl_ca_file] = nil
ENV["SSL_CERT_FILE"] = nil
end
let(:http_client) do
ssl_policy_class.apply_to(Net::HTTP.new("example.com"))
end
describe Chef::HTTP::DefaultSSLPolicy do
let(:ssl_policy_class) { Chef::HTTP::DefaultSSLPolicy }
it "raises a ConfigurationError if :ssl_ca_path is set to a path that doesn't exist" do
Chef::Config[:ssl_ca_path] = "/dev/null/nothing_here"
expect { http_client }.to raise_error(Chef::Exceptions::ConfigurationError)
end
it "should set the CA path if that is set in the configuration" do
Chef::Config[:ssl_ca_path] = File.join(CHEF_SPEC_DATA, "ssl")
expect(http_client.ca_path).to eq(File.join(CHEF_SPEC_DATA, "ssl"))
end
it "raises a ConfigurationError if :ssl_ca_file is set to a file that does not exist" do
Chef::Config[:ssl_ca_file] = "/dev/null/nothing_here"
expect { http_client }.to raise_error(Chef::Exceptions::ConfigurationError)
end
it "should set the CA file if that is set in the configuration" do
Chef::Config[:ssl_ca_file] = CHEF_SPEC_DATA + "/ssl/5e707473.0"
expect(http_client.ca_file).to eq(CHEF_SPEC_DATA + "/ssl/5e707473.0")
end
it "should set the custom CA file if SSL_CERT_FILE environment variable is set" do
ENV["SSL_CERT_FILE"] = CHEF_SPEC_DATA + "/trusted_certs/intermediate.pem"
expect(http_client.ca_file).to eq(CHEF_SPEC_DATA + "/trusted_certs/intermediate.pem")
end
it "raises a ConfigurationError if SSL_CERT_FILE environment variable is set to a file that does not exist" do
ENV["SSL_CERT_FILE"] = "/dev/null/nothing_here"
expect { http_client }.to raise_error(Chef::Exceptions::ConfigurationError)
end
it "sets the OpenSSL verify mode to verify_peer when configured with :ssl_verify_mode set to :verify_peer" do
Chef::Config[:ssl_verify_mode] = :verify_peer
expect(http_client.verify_mode).to eq(OpenSSL::SSL::VERIFY_PEER)
end
it "sets the OpenSSL verify mode to :verify_none when configured with :ssl_verify_mode set to :verify_none" do
Chef::Config[:ssl_verify_mode] = :verify_none
expect(http_client.verify_mode).to eq(OpenSSL::SSL::VERIFY_NONE)
end
describe "when configured with a client certificate" do
it "raises ConfigurationError if the certificate file doesn't exist" do
Chef::Config[:ssl_client_cert] = "/dev/null/nothing_here"
Chef::Config[:ssl_client_key] = CHEF_SPEC_DATA + "/ssl/chef-rspec.key"
expect { http_client }.to raise_error(Chef::Exceptions::ConfigurationError, /ssl_client_cert .* does not exist/)
end
it "raises ConfigurationError if the private key file doesn't exist" do
Chef::Config[:ssl_client_cert] = CHEF_SPEC_DATA + "/ssl/chef-rspec.cert"
Chef::Config[:ssl_client_key] = "/dev/null/nothing_here"
expect { http_client }.to raise_error(Chef::Exceptions::ConfigurationError, /ssl_client_key .* does not exist/)
end
it "raises a ConfigurationError if one of :ssl_client_cert and :ssl_client_key is set but not both" do
Chef::Config[:ssl_client_cert] = "/dev/null/nothing_here"
Chef::Config[:ssl_client_key] = nil
expect { http_client }.to raise_error(Chef::Exceptions::ConfigurationError, /configure ssl_client_cert and ssl_client_key together/)
end
it "raises a ConfigurationError with a bad cert file" do
Chef::Config[:ssl_client_cert] = __FILE__
Chef::Config[:ssl_client_key] = CHEF_SPEC_DATA + "/ssl/chef-rspec.key"
expect { http_client }.to raise_error(Chef::Exceptions::ConfigurationError, /Error reading cert file '#{__FILE__}'/)
end
it "raises a ConfigurationError with a bad key file" do
Chef::Config[:ssl_client_cert] = CHEF_SPEC_DATA + "/ssl/chef-rspec.cert"
Chef::Config[:ssl_client_key] = __FILE__
expect { http_client }.to raise_error(Chef::Exceptions::ConfigurationError, /Error reading key file '#{__FILE__}'/)
end
it "configures the HTTP client's cert and private key" do
Chef::Config[:ssl_client_cert] = CHEF_SPEC_DATA + "/ssl/chef-rspec.cert"
Chef::Config[:ssl_client_key] = CHEF_SPEC_DATA + "/ssl/chef-rspec.key"
expect(http_client.cert.to_s).to eq(OpenSSL::X509::Certificate.new(IO.read(CHEF_SPEC_DATA + "/ssl/chef-rspec.cert")).to_s)
expect(http_client.key.to_s).to eq(OpenSSL::PKey::RSA.new(IO.read(CHEF_SPEC_DATA + "/ssl/chef-rspec.key")).to_s)
end
it "configures the HTTP client's cert and private key with a DER encoded cert" do
Chef::Config[:ssl_client_cert] = CHEF_SPEC_DATA + "/ssl/binary/chef-rspec-der.cert"
Chef::Config[:ssl_client_key] = CHEF_SPEC_DATA + "/ssl/chef-rspec.key"
expect(http_client.cert.to_s).to eq(OpenSSL::X509::Certificate.new(IO.read(CHEF_SPEC_DATA + "/ssl/chef-rspec.cert")).to_s)
expect(http_client.key.to_s).to eq(OpenSSL::PKey::RSA.new(IO.read(CHEF_SPEC_DATA + "/ssl/chef-rspec.key")).to_s)
end
it "configures the HTTP client's cert and private key with a DER encoded key" do
Chef::Config[:ssl_client_cert] = CHEF_SPEC_DATA + "/ssl/chef-rspec.cert"
Chef::Config[:ssl_client_key] = CHEF_SPEC_DATA + "/ssl/binary/chef-rspec-der.key"
expect(http_client.cert.to_s).to eq(OpenSSL::X509::Certificate.new(IO.read(CHEF_SPEC_DATA + "/ssl/chef-rspec.cert")).to_s)
expect(http_client.key.to_s).to eq(OpenSSL::PKey::RSA.new(IO.read(CHEF_SPEC_DATA + "/ssl/chef-rspec.key")).to_s)
end
end
context "when additional certs are located in the trusted_certs dir" do
before do
Chef::Config.trusted_certs_dir = File.join(CHEF_SPEC_DATA, "trusted_certs")
end
it "enables verification of self-signed certificates" do
path = File.join(CHEF_SPEC_DATA, "trusted_certs", "example.crt")
self_signed_crt = OpenSSL::X509::Certificate.new(File.binread(path))
expect(http_client.cert_store.verify(self_signed_crt)).to be_truthy
end
it "enables verification of cert chains" do
# This cert is signed by DigiCert so it would be valid in normal SSL usage.
# The chain goes:
# trusted root -> intermediate -> opscode.pem
# In this test, the intermediate has to be loaded and trusted in order
# for verification to work correctly.
# If the machine running the test doesn't have ruby SSL configured correctly,
# then the root cert also has to be loaded for the test to succeed.
# The system under test **SHOULD** do both of these things.
path = File.join(CHEF_SPEC_DATA, "trusted_certs", "opscode.pem")
additional_pem = OpenSSL::X509::Certificate.new(File.binread(path))
expect(http_client.cert_store.verify(additional_pem)).to be_truthy
end
it "skips duplicate certs" do
# For whatever reason, OpenSSL errors out when adding a
# cert you already have to the certificate store.
ssl_policy = ssl_policy_class.new(Net::HTTP.new("example.com"))
ssl_policy.set_custom_certs
ssl_policy.set_custom_certs # should not raise an error
end
it "raises ConfigurationError with a bad cert file in the trusted_certs dir" do
ssl_policy = ssl_policy_class.new(Net::HTTP.new("example.com"))
Dir.mktmpdir do |dir|
bad_cert_file = File.join(dir, "bad_cert_file.crt")
File.write(bad_cert_file, File.read(__FILE__))
Chef::Config.trusted_certs_dir = dir
expect { ssl_policy.set_custom_certs }.to raise_error(Chef::Exceptions::ConfigurationError, /Error reading cert file/)
end
end
it "works with binary certs" do
Chef::Config.trusted_certs_dir = File.join(CHEF_SPEC_DATA, "ssl", "binary")
ssl_policy = ssl_policy_class.new(Net::HTTP.new("example.com"))
ssl_policy.set_custom_certs
end
end
end
describe Chef::HTTP::APISSLPolicy do
let(:ssl_policy_class) { Chef::HTTP::APISSLPolicy }
it "sets the OpenSSL verify mode to verify_peer when configured with :ssl_verify_mode set to :verify_peer" do
Chef::Config[:ssl_verify_mode] = :verify_peer
expect(http_client.verify_mode).to eq(OpenSSL::SSL::VERIFY_PEER)
end
it "sets the OpenSSL verify mode to :verify_none when configured with :ssl_verify_mode set to :verify_none" do
Chef::Config[:ssl_verify_mode] = :verify_none
expect(http_client.verify_mode).to eq(OpenSSL::SSL::VERIFY_NONE)
end
it "sets the OpenSSL verify mode to verify_peer when verify_api_cert is set" do
Chef::Config[:verify_api_cert] = true
expect(http_client.verify_mode).to eq(OpenSSL::SSL::VERIFY_PEER)
end
end
describe Chef::HTTP::VerifyPeerSSLPolicy do
let(:ssl_policy_class) { Chef::HTTP::VerifyPeerSSLPolicy }
it "sets the OpenSSL verify mode to verify_peer" do
expect(http_client.verify_mode).to eq(OpenSSL::SSL::VERIFY_PEER)
end
end
describe Chef::HTTP::VerifyNoneSSLPolicy do
let(:ssl_policy_class) { Chef::HTTP::VerifyNoneSSLPolicy }
it "sets the OpenSSL verify mode to verify_peer" do
expect(http_client.verify_mode).to eq(OpenSSL::SSL::VERIFY_NONE)
end
end
end
